How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Gum Spring?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Gum Spring Studio Apartments | $1,526 | $1,404 | $1,604 |
| Gum Spring 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,676 | $1,200 | $3,035 |
| Gum Spring 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,179 | $1,295 | $5,055 |
| Gum Spring 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,616 | $1,495 | $4,060 |
| Gum Spring 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,695 | $1,695 | $1,695 |
